码迷,mamicode.com
首页 >  
搜索关键字:背包    ( 5347个结果
动态规划·题型归纳
背包 1.填满型01背包 倒序枚举避开后效性 题目描述 【题意】 有n根木棍(0≤n≤30),从中选若干根使得它们的 长度和s 最接近v(正整数,0≤v≤20000),且s<=v。 【输入格式】 一个整数v,一个整数n。接下来n个整数,分别表示这n根木棍的长度。 【输出格式】 一个整数,表示v-s。 ...
分类:其他好文   时间:2019-08-19 09:14:01    阅读次数:95
GMOJ Contest2855 总结
GMOJ Contest2855 总结 Table of Contents 1. 比赛时 1.1. 第一题 1.2. 第二题 1.3. 第三题 2. 比赛后 3. 总结 1 比赛时 1.1 第一题 第一题:完全背包?肯定是假的!…还真是完全背包? 一看M这么大,肯定矩乘优化动态规划。嗯,这和其他矩乘 ...
分类:其他好文   时间:2019-08-18 22:15:14    阅读次数:94
HDU4815 Little Tiger vs. Deep Monkey——0-1背包
0-1背包动态求每一种得分的种数,每一种得分的种数是在依靠前者的分数堆积产生的,当前第i题的分数取或者不取 ...
分类:其他好文   时间:2019-08-18 17:56:04    阅读次数:77
hdu2602Bone Collector ——动态规划(0/1背包问题)
Problem Description Many years ago , in Teddy’s hometown there was a man who was called “Bone Collector”. This man like to collect varies of bones , s ...
分类:其他好文   时间:2019-08-18 17:49:02    阅读次数:76
Zero_One_Pack
状态定义:$f_{i,j}$表示将前$i$件物品放入容量为$j$的背包中所能获得的最大价值 推理:第$i$件物品放或不放 方程:$f_{i,j}=max(f_{i 1,j},f_{i 1,j C_i}+W_i)$ $\Updownarrow $ 空间优化: $f_j$表示剩余$j$的被包能放下的最大 ...
分类:其他好文   时间:2019-08-18 16:02:05    阅读次数:85
左神算法第八节课:介绍递归和动态规划(汉诺塔问题;打印字符串的全部子序列含空;打印字符串的全排列,无重复排列;母牛数量;递归栈;数组的最小路径和;数组累加和问题,一定条件下最大值问题(01背包))
暴力递归: 1,把问题转化为规模缩小了的同类问题的子问题 2,有明确的不需要继续进行递归的条件(base case) 3,有当得到了子问题的结果之后的决策过程 4,不记录每一个子问题的解 动态规划 1,从暴力递归中来 2,将每一个子问题的解记录下来,避免重复计算 3,把暴力递归的过程,抽象成了状态表 ...
分类:编程语言   时间:2019-08-18 00:20:14    阅读次数:226
【题解】luogu p1156 垃圾陷阱
背包 总结: 1.状态要根据问的问题设计,一开始我设计dp[i]是在i时间时的最高高度,而题目卡门最长可以活多久,这样设计的话若不能出去,则这个不好判断。所以设计为dp[i]是在i的高度时,卡门最多可以后活多久,这样问题便迎刃而解。 2.不用将牛的寿命减去时间,直接将牛可以存活的时间与当前时间比较即 ...
分类:其他好文   时间:2019-08-18 00:03:11    阅读次数:90
背包型动态规划
背包问题也是动态规划中一个很经典的问题 其问题主要框架为:有一个体积为V的背包(花费上限),有n件物品,第i件物品的体积为v[i],价值为w[i],问怎么放的最大价值。 当然,不同的题会对物品有不一样的限制,比如对物品数量的限制,对物品关系的限制,因此就有了不同种类的背包问题。 一,01背包 问题: ...
分类:其他好文   时间:2019-08-17 21:54:11    阅读次数:105
[JSOI2018]潜入行动
"题目链接" 题意: 外星人的母舰可以看成是一棵 n 个节点、 n?1 条边的无向树,树上的节点用 1,2,?,n 编号。JYY 的特工已经装备了隐形模块,可以在外星人母舰中不受限制地活动,可以神不知鬼不觉地在节点上安装监听设备。 如果在节点 u 上安装监听设备,则 JYY 能够监听与 u 直接相邻 ...
分类:Web程序   时间:2019-08-16 22:52:14    阅读次数:138
Codeforces 1203F (贪心, DP)
题意:有n个任务,你的初始rating是m, 这n个任务有两个指标:完成这项任务所需的最低rating(a[i]),以及完成这项任务后rating的变化(可能为负)(b[i])。rating不能为负。F1:问是否存在一种任务完成顺序,始得所有任务都可以被完成,。F2:你可以任意选择一些任务去完成,问 ...
分类:其他好文   时间:2019-08-16 00:31:17    阅读次数:54
5347条   上一页 1 ... 59 60 61 62 63 ... 535 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!